Summary of differences between broth and focaccia

  • Broth has more selenium, choline, calcium, and vitamin B12, while focaccia has more vitamin B1, iron, folate, and zinc.
  • Broth covers your daily need for sodium, 1014% more than focaccia.
  • The amount of sodium in focaccia is lower.
  • Broth has a lower glycemic index. The glycemic index of broth is 45, while the glycemic index of focaccia is 63.

These are the specific foods used in this comparison Soup, chicken broth or bouillon, dry and Focaccia, Italian flatbread, plain.
